CRUISE THROUGH THE DETAILED INTERNET SERVICES MANUAL FOR A DEEP DIVE INTO INTERACTION PROTOCOLS, CORE CONCEPTS, AND FINEST METHODS-- YOUR GATEWAY TO GRASPING INTERNET SOLUTIONS WAITS FOR

Cruise Through The Detailed Internet Services Manual For A Deep Dive Into Interaction Protocols, Core Concepts, And Finest Methods-- Your Gateway To Grasping Internet Solutions Waits For

Cruise Through The Detailed Internet Services Manual For A Deep Dive Into Interaction Protocols, Core Concepts, And Finest Methods-- Your Gateway To Grasping Internet Solutions Waits For

Blog Article

Material By-Greenwood Diaz

Discover the ultimate Web Providers Manual for all your requirements. Explore communication protocols, core principles of SOAP and remainder, and best practices for seamless application. Uncover the tricks to understanding internet solutions, from comprehending the basics to implementing scalable style. Master the art of creating safe systems and enhancing for future development. Open the power of web services within your reaches.

Summary of Web Solutions



If you've ever wondered what web solutions are and just how they function, this overview is the perfect place to begin. Internet services are a means for various applications to communicate with each other over the internet. They permit smooth assimilation of systems, making it easier to share data and performances.

One of the crucial aspects of web solutions is their use of conventional methods like HTTP and XML to help with interaction. This standardization guarantees that various systems can recognize and connect with each other properly. Internet services can be classified into 2 major kinds: SOAP (Simple Object Gain Access To Procedure)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der relies on typical HTTP methods like obtain, PUBLISH, PUT, and erase. Both have their strengths and are utilized in numerous scenarios based on demands.

Trick Principles and Technologies



Exploring the fundamental concepts and technologies of web services is crucial for understanding their capability and application in modern-day systems. When diving into the essential principles and technologies of internet solutions, you unlock to a globe of interconnected possibilities. Below are some essential elements to comprehend:

- ** SOAP (Simple Item Gain Access To Protocol) **: This procedure defines the structure of messages traded in between web services.
- ** WSDL (Internet Solutions Summary Language) **: WSDL is made use of to define the capabilities provided by an internet solution.
- ** REMAINDER (Representational State Transfer) **: A building design that utilizes typical HTTP approaches for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a vital role in data exchange between internet services as a result of its flexibility and readability.

Understanding these core principles and innovations will lay a solid foundation for your trip into the world of web services.

Best Practices for Application



To make sure effective application of web solutions, prioritize adherence to ideal methods. Begin by completely documenting your web solution APIs, including clear descriptions of endpoints, parameters, and anticipated reactions. Regular calling conventions and versioning of APIs are important for maintainability. When creating your web services, follow the principles of REST to create a scalable and versatile design. Implement correct authentication and authorization mechanisms to secure your services, such as OAuth or API keys.

Testing is crucial in ensuring the dependability of your internet services. Create detailed test cases that cover different situations, consisting of favorable and adverse testing. Continual assimilation and automated screening can assist catch concerns early in the development process. Display your web services in real-time to identify efficiency traffic jams and possible failures. Logging and web design services near me are necessary for identifying problems and troubleshooting troubles efficiently.


Lastly, consider the scalability of your web services deliberately for future development. Implement caching mechanisms and load harmonizing to handle increased traffic. Frequently testimonial and enhance your code for performance. By following these finest practices, you can improve the application of internet solutions and ensure their success.

Verdict

Congratulations! my business profile on google have actually simply unlocked the trick to mastering web services. By recognizing the vital concepts and technologies, and applying finest methods, you're well on your way to becoming an internet solutions expert.

Maintain checking out and explore what you have actually learned to continue broadening your knowledge and abilities in this exciting field.

The world of web services is now within your reaches, prepared for you to explore and dominate. Delight in the trip!